VarmLR Posted April 3, 2019 Report Share Posted April 3, 2019 Look at Offas Dyke long range club. Reactive targets at the Brecon MOD ranges (amongst others) and plenty of long range opportunities such as Warminster 900m as well as extended ranges out to a mile (Brecons again). Long trip from anywhere but mid-wales but well worth it for a great days shooting in scenery that Bisley can't hope to match. Plenty of experienced friendly shooters (a few ex military too) on hand to provide hints and tips without having to shell out loads. Annual membership is very reasonable and you could get a year's shooting around England and Wales including your ammo costs for probably less than a day's costs at some of the more specialised commercial ranges. Depends what you're after though. For 1-2-1 and explicit LR training you may get a club member give up some time (most are very capable and experienced) but you may prefer dedicated 1-2-1 with all facilities to hand in which case some of the commercial outfits provide at a cost. The only negative of the ODRC ranges is a lack of a 100m range for sighting and load Dev. 600m is the shortest range and isn't the best for developing loads from new. I'd never know if it were the load, the wind or the squiffy eyes behind the scope. 😆 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
